The Cost

Car keys replacement isn't cheap but they may be cheaper than you thought. The cost of replacing a car key is contingent on the type of key you're replacing, the locksmith you call and the make and model of your vehicle. It also depends on whether you're buying a new standard key or a key fob, as well as the location you're in. A locksmith for cars will typically cost less than a dealership for an exchange key.

If you're in need an old-fashioned car key, you can get one made at the local hardware store for around $10. You'll need to provide the store the VIN number for your vehicle and proof that you're the owner of the vehicle (the title or registration is sufficient). You can also contact locksmiths to come and make a key for you on the spot.

The key fob is more expensive than a standard key, but it's also much more secure. They're designed to guard your keys from unauthorized users and they have features that help you lock and unlock your car remotely. Some also have a "push-to-start" feature that lets you start your car by pressing an icon on the key fob. The key fob is an essential component of modern vehicles and it can be quite expensive to replace should you lose yours.

The process of replacing your key at the dealership can be expensive, particularly when you have to pay for program the tow. This is because you'll be taken to the dealer, and they'll need to purchase the key for you, which can take days. Locksmiths can cut and program your key in a fraction of the time and at a fraction of the cost.

The best way to cut down on the cost of car key replacement is making sure it doesn't happen in the first in the first place. You can do this by putting a spare in your pocket or by having your locksmith create an exact copy to ensure you have it.

The Type of Key

The kind of key you own can determine how quickly and inexpensively you can get a new one. It is essential to determine the type of car key that you own to find a locksmith who has the necessary equipment and won't charge extra in the event that the replacement key is different from the original. This will also save you money and time.

There are risks of losing or damaging various kinds of keys to your car. Each one will cost you different to replace. The most commonly used is the classic car key that you put into the ignition to start your car keys battery replacement near me. The cost of replacing the traditional key is typically cheaper than other alternatives. A professional locksmith has the tools to do it on the spot.

A transponder chip key is another option. These were created in the early 1990s and are designed to prevent theft by emitting an electronic signal from a receiver in your car's ignition which is inaccessible to thieves. They cost more to replace than a traditional car key since they have a transponder that needs to be programmed.
